Your adventure begins at the renowned Doge's Palace, a structure that has long symbolized the political might of Venice. Serving as the official residence of the Doges for centuries, this palace embodies the strength of the Republic of Venice. As we navigate its interior, you'll gain insights into the influence wielded by these renowned leaders.
Explore the various chambers of this ancient abode, taking in the stunning golden staircase and artworks by celebrated masters like Titian, Tintoretto, and Bellini. You will also traverse the Bridge of Sighs, where a visit to the dungeons will surely send a shiver down your spine!
In the latter portion of the tour, we will proceed to the St. Mark's Basilica Museum. Together, we’ll journey back to 828 AD to uncover the fascinating origins of the Basilica while wandering through the museum's diverse rooms.
Throughout this experience, witness the exquisite mosaics adorning the temple and the four Horses of St. Mark. Did you know that these striking bronze sculptures were taken as spoils from Constantinople? We'll share their rich history!

Safety Regulations
Visitors can't enter the basilica with large bags or backpacks, but there are free lockers on San Basso Street. Visitors should also wear conservative clothing, or you'll need to pay 2 euros at the entrance and be given a cape to wear when you enter the church.
